[email protected] schrieb am Freitag, 4. Februar 2022 um 02:15:11 UTC+1:

> If I did this right:
>
> I created a branch JohnsWork
>
That's a bad name! All branches contains an name with a description what is 
implemented in it. And not a name of the coder. (I know, there is an older 
one with a name. But this one is very old and was used before mercurial. 
All current branches are using a name with the feature implemented.) But 
now it's too late to change it…
When later looking on the name, it does say nothing. Also the commit 
message could be more descriptive. The addition phase 1 says nothing.
Also I would have split this changeset into 2 or even 3 commits instead of 
mix all 3 things into one.

Scale: Default 3.0:  This is the zoom level inside the magnifier square.  
> So 3.0 means 3 pixels of screen for each pixel of image.

Hugin is bad in upscaling. When doing high upscales you will often see 
interpolation artefacts, which is not what the user wants and what is 
helpful. So I don't see the point of make this configurable.

Relative Scale: Default 0: This controls the behavior of the magnifier for 
> higher levels of zoom of the image itself.  Most of its meaning doesn't 
> become useful until the 400% and 800% zoom levels of the image are 
> available (which I'm using but did not push to sourceforge).
> Values:
> < 1.0 means keep the old behavior (from before I added this preference 
> item) primarily not displaying the magnifier for zoom level 200% or greater.
> 1.0 means disable the magnifier when it would not be more zoom than the 
> image zoom.
> > 1.0 sets the min magnification of the magnifier as a multiple of the 
> image zoom:  example, if the scale is 3.0 and the Relative Scale is 2.0, 
> the actual magnification would be 3.0 for zoom 100% or less and would be 
> double the zoom for zoom of 200% or more.
>
Sorry, but an casual user does not understand this logic. This is more 
confusing than helpful.
Also the last point is not explained in the preferences dialog, only the 
first and second one are mentioned.
And what means a relative scale of 3.0? And assuming a scale of default 
3.0: 300 % magnifier zoom when image zoom is <300 %. And above 300 % image 
zoom the magnifier zoom is then 3*3 = 900 % or 2*3=600 %? Or what else?
When it needs such a confusing description nobody (except the coder) does 
really understand it.

Whatever else you might consider wrong?

Please use separate lines for comments and not inline comments.
 

> How do I get the visible text I added into whatever queue exists for text 
> that hasn't been translated yet?
>
This is done during the release cycle. Don't touch the translation files at 
the current status.
 

-- 
A list of frequently asked questions is available at: 
http://wiki.panotools.org/Hugin_FAQ
--- 
You received this message because you are subscribed to the Google Groups 
"hugin and other free panoramic software" group.
To unsubscribe from this group and stop receiving emails from it, send an email 
to [email protected].
To view this discussion on the web visit 
https://groups.google.com/d/msgid/hugin-ptx/09e95175-bd8f-46fa-ab43-e6f16fe12481n%40googlegroups.com.

Reply via email to